(Mostly) works out of the box, but it's worth going into the config tool to adjust some things like resolution, font size and fast forward speed. Controls are already setup for you, they will not match the in-game prompts but they're simple and easy to figure out. Using the analog to move works perfectly but making menu selections is a bit finnicky, I would highly recommend mapping the left joystick to the DPad (which otherwise does nothing) on the Steam layout for more precise menu control.
Voice patch will work no problem using the specified launch option.
Only problem I noticed is the intro video and audio are out of sync, the audio plays normally but the video is much slower, so you end up with the audio ending first then waiting for the video to catch up with no audio playing. 10 hours into the game I haven't come across any other movie sequences so not sure how much of a problem it would be, but for what it's worth, the intro movie can be disabled from the game's config menu.

Despite the Unsupported status, the game is fully playable as reported from previous players here. The game has very few issues that won't bring any trouble to your playthrought. Don't forget to run the config utility to change the resolution and to force the game resolution to native from the Deck menu as reported by Arlen (or the screen will be slightly cropped).
As for the EVO modes (voices, arts, visuals, movies and BGM), it is possible to make them work with some tweaks.
- To install them, from Desktop Mode, just drag and drop all the files needed in the Trails in the Sky folder.
- As it won't be possible to run the .bat files to install some files, just rename the files from the mod to match and override the original ones in the game folder.
- Don't forget to add the SoraVoice and SoraVoiceScripts files from GitHub to the voice folder.
- On Deck, apply the following launch options or the voices won't work : WINEDLLOVERRIDES="dinput8=n,b" %command%

Using Ge-Proton7-23, movies disabled: black screen Using Ge-Proton7-5, movies disabled: black screen Using Proton Experimental, movies disabled: Falcom logo displays and the game takes me to the menu. Starting game appears to function and takes me directly to a scene with a table in a room. Using Proton Experimental, movies enabled: takes me directly to the menu. Starting game takes me to the same scene with the girl at the table.
Launching via directx 8 configuration tool below
Using Ge-Proton7-23, movies disabled: game launches and takes me directly to the menu. Using Ge-Proton7-23, movies enabled: game does not launch, black screen. Using Ge-Proton7-5, movies enabled : black screen Using Proton Experimental, movies enabled: game takes me directly to the menu.
So in recap: regardless of if I launch with directx8 or the standard launch, there's some versions of GE proton that get me to the game and many that don't. But in all cases, the in game movies either need to be disabled or they get automatically skipped.
